Higher Abundance of Sediment Methanogens and Methanotrophs Do Not Predict the Atmospheric Methane and Carbon Dioxide Flows in Eutrophic Tropical Freshwater Reservoirs

Freshwater reservoirs emit greenhouse gases (GHGs) such as methane (CH(4)) and carbon dioxide (CO(2)), contributing to global warming, mainly when impacted by untreated sewage and other anthropogenic sources.
